What companies run services between Pankow, Germany and Rathaus Spandau (Berlin U-Bahn), Germany?

Deutsche Bahn Regio (DB Regional) operates a train from S+U Gesundbrunnen Bhf to S Spandau Bhf hourly. Tickets cost €3–6 and the journey takes 12 min. Deutsche Bahn Intercity (DB IC) also services this route 4 times a week. Alternatively, BVG operates a bus from Wilhelmsruher Damm to S+U Rathaus Spandau every 15 minutes. Tickets cost €3–5 and the journey takes 45 min.
